Genuine OEM Bosch 00298517 Range Insulation (also known as an insulating part or thermal barrier) is a critical replacement component designed for Bosch, Thermador, and Gaggenau ranges and ovens. This insulation material is strategically placed around the oven cavity, door, or specific panels to retain heat inside the cooking chamber, improve energy efficiency, and protect surrounding cabinetry and electronics from excessive temperatures. Proper insulation ensures consistent oven temperatures, faster preheat times, and reduced energy consumption while minimizing heat loss and external surface temperatures for safer kitchen operation. Worn, compressed, or missing insulation can lead to uneven baking, longer cook times, higher energy bills, or overheating of adjacent components.
Manufactured by BSH Home Appliances, this genuine OEM insulation is made from high-quality, heat-resistant materials engineered to withstand extreme oven temperatures without degrading, shrinking, or releasing odors. It matches factory specifications for thickness, density, and placement to restore original thermal performance.
Key Benefits and Features:
Heat Retention: Minimizes heat escape from the oven cavity, maintaining stable temperatures for precise cooking and baking results.
Energy Efficiency: Reduces the amount of energy needed to reach and hold desired temperatures, lowering operating costs over time.
Safety and Protection: Shields external surfaces, wiring, and cabinetry from excessive heat, preventing damage or burn risks.
Precise Compatibility: Designed for specific Bosch range and oven models, ensuring the correct fit and coverage in designated areas (often behind panels or around the cavity).
Installation Notes: Replacing insulation typically involves accessing the oven's back, sides, or door assembly. It may require partial disassembly—professional service is recommended for complex installations to ensure proper placement and secure fitting.
Common Issues It Solves: Addresses poor temperature control, excessive external heat, energy inefficiency, or visible degradation of old insulation material from prolonged high-heat exposure.
